Description

This trail starts across the street from the Bell Rock Vista trailhead. It begins as a fairly nondescript singletrack right where the sidewalk ends. You'll know you're on the trail after a few yards - it's well-travelled.

There are a few short sections that might slow folks down, but generally it's a nice smooth trail without too much to trip you up along the way. The trail surface is mostly red dirt and features more dirt than rock. Thus, this trail is definitely smoother than many of the others in this area.

The trail continues along to connect with Made in the Shade, Templeton Trail, and Hiline Trail. There's not much vertical, but many short, steep climbs along the way. This area is very well marked at all intersections.
